Allergies

Allergies are a major cause of itchy skin. They occur when your body reacts to substances like pollen, dust, or pet dander. This reaction can lead to inflammation, making your skin feel itchy.

Common allergens include:

  • Pollen from trees and flowers
  • Dust mites in your home
  • Food items such as nuts or dairy
  • Insect bites, like mosquitoes or fleas
  • Medications that cause allergic reactions

When exposed to these allergens, your body releases histamines. Histamines cause blood vessels to swell and lead to itching. It’s crucial to identify your specific allergens. Here’s a quick table of symptoms:

AllergenSymptoms
PollenItchy eyes, sneezing
Dust mitesItchy skin, runny nose
FoodHives, swelling
Insect bitesRedness, swelling
MedicationsRashes, itching

Consult a doctor for allergy testing. They can help you manage your allergies effectively.

Dry Skin

Dry skin is another common cause of itchiness. It happens when your skin loses moisture. This can make your skin feel tight, rough, or flaky.

Some causes of dry skin include:

  • Cold weather with low humidity
  • Hot showers that strip moisture
  • Using harsh soaps or detergents
  • Not drinking enough water

Dry skin can lead to irritation and cracking. This can further increase itchiness. Here are some signs of dry skin:

SignsDescription
FlakinessSkin appears rough and scales
RednessSkin looks inflamed and irritated
TightnessSkin feels stiff or uncomfortable
CrackingSkin may bleed in severe cases

To combat dry skin, use moisturizers regularly. Drink plenty of water to hydrate from within.

Skin Conditions

Specific skin conditions can also cause itchiness. Conditions like eczema and psoriasis lead to inflamed, itchy skin. These conditions often require medical attention.

Common skin conditions include:

  • Eczema: Causes red, itchy patches on the skin.
  • Psoriasis: Leads to thick, red skin with silvery scales.
  • Dermatitis: Involves inflammation and irritation.
  • Fungal infections: Can cause rashes and intense itching.

Each condition has its unique symptoms. Here’s a summary:

ConditionSymptoms
EczemaRed, itchy patches
PsoriasisThick, scaly areas
DermatitisItching, redness
Fungal InfectionRashes, intense itching

Consult a dermatologist for accurate diagnosis. Proper treatment can bring significant relief.

Oatmeal Baths

Itchy skin can be a frustrating experience. Many people seek relief through various methods. One of the best natural remedies is an oatmeal bath. Oatmeal is known for its soothing properties. It helps calm irritated skin and provides relief from itching. This simple remedy is easy to prepare and can be very effective.

Benefits

Oatmeal baths offer numerous benefits for itchy skin. They are safe, natural, and provide instant relief. Here are some key benefits:

  • Soothes Irritation: Oatmeal contains compounds that reduce inflammation.
  • Moisturizes Skin: It helps lock in moisture, preventing dryness.
  • Reduces Itching: Oatmeal has properties that calm itchiness.
  • Gentle on Skin: It is suitable for all skin types, including sensitive skin.
  • Natural and Accessible: Oatmeal is easy to find and affordable.

Studies show that oatmeal can create a protective barrier on the skin. This barrier helps keep irritants out. The soothing properties of oatmeal also help with conditions like eczema and psoriasis. Incorporating oatmeal baths into your routine can lead to healthier skin.

How To Prepare

Preparing an oatmeal bath is simple and quick. Follow these easy steps:

  1. Choose the Right Oatmeal: Use colloidal oatmeal. It is ground finely to dissolve in water.
  2. Measure the Oatmeal: Use about 1 to 2 cups of oatmeal, depending on your bathtub size.
  3. Fill the Tub: Start filling the bathtub with warm water. Avoid hot water, as it can irritate the skin.
  4. Add Oatmeal: Gradually stir in the oatmeal while the water runs. This helps it dissolve evenly.
  5. Soak: Relax in the bath for 15 to 30 minutes. Allow the oatmeal to work its magic.
  6. Rinse Off: After soaking, rinse your skin with clean water. Pat dry gently with a towel.

For best results, use an oatmeal bath 2 to 3 times a week. This routine can significantly improve your skin’s condition. Enjoy the calming experience of an oatmeal bath for soothing relief.

Tea Tree Oil

Itchy skin can be a real nuisance. Many people seek relief from this discomfort. Tea Tree Oil is a popular natural remedy. It has properties that can soothe itchy skin and promote healing. This oil comes from the leaves of the Melaleuca alternifolia tree. Its unique benefits make it a favorite for those looking for natural solutions.

Antimicrobial Benefits

Tea Tree Oil is known for its powerful antimicrobial properties. It helps fight bacteria, fungi, and viruses. This action can reduce itching caused by infections. Here are some key benefits:

  • Reduces inflammation: This helps calm irritated skin.
  • Fights fungal infections: It can treat issues like athlete’s foot.
  • Prevents acne: It clears up breakouts that may cause itching.

Studies show that Tea Tree Oil can be effective against:

MicroorganismEffectiveness
BacteriaHigh
FungiModerate
VirusesLow

Using Tea Tree Oil can lead to healthier skin. It not only helps with itching but also prevents future infections. This makes it a great choice for those with sensitive skin.

Dilution Methods

Tea Tree Oil is potent and should always be diluted. Using it undiluted can irritate the skin. Here are safe ways to dilute it:

  1. Carrier Oils: Mix with oils like coconut or olive oil.
  2. Lotions: Add a few drops to your favorite unscented lotion.
  3. Water: Create a spray by mixing with water in a bottle.

Recommended dilution ratios include:

PurposeTea Tree Oil (drops)Carrier Oil (tablespoons)
Skin irritation2-31
Fungal infections52
Acne treatment1-21

Always perform a patch test before using. Apply a small amount on your wrist. Wait 24 hours to check for reactions. With proper dilution, Tea Tree Oil can safely help relieve itchy skin.

Apple Cider Vinegar

Itchy skin can be frustrating and uncomfortable. Many people search for natural remedies to find relief. One popular solution is Apple Cider Vinegar (ACV). This simple kitchen staple is known for its healing properties. Many swear by its effectiveness for itchy skin. Let’s explore how ACV can help soothe your skin.

Ph Balancing

Apple Cider Vinegar has a unique ability to balance the skin’s pH. The skin’s natural pH is slightly acidic, around 4.5 to 5.5. When this balance is disrupted, it can lead to dryness and itching. ACV helps restore this balance. Here’s how:

  • Natural Acid: ACV contains acetic acid. This helps lower the skin’s pH.
  • Antimicrobial Properties: It fights off bacteria and fungi.
  • Soothing Effect: It reduces inflammation and irritation.

Using ACV can create a protective barrier on the skin. This barrier helps lock in moisture. Here’s a quick overview of its benefits:

BenefitDescription
Balances pHRestores the skin’s natural acidity.
Reduces ItchingProvides relief from uncomfortable sensations.
Promotes HealingSupports skin repair and regeneration.

Many people find that using ACV regularly helps keep their skin healthy and itch-free. Always remember to do a patch test before using it widely on the skin.

Dilution Instructions

Using Apple Cider Vinegar safely is important. Dilution is key to avoiding irritation. Here’s how to prepare your ACV solution:

  1. Choose Your ACV: Use raw, organic ACV for the best results.
  2. Mix with Water: Combine 1 part ACV with 3 parts water.
  3. Patch Test: Apply a small amount on your skin. Wait 24 hours to check for reactions.

For a soothing bath, follow these steps:

  • Fill your bathtub with warm water.
  • Add 1 to 2 cups of diluted ACV.
  • Soak for 15 to 30 minutes.

After your bath, gently pat your skin dry. Avoid rubbing, as this can cause further irritation. Use a natural moisturizer to lock in moisture. By following these dilution instructions, you can safely enjoy the benefits of Apple Cider Vinegar for itchy skin.

Clothing Choices

Your clothing can impact how your skin feels. Wearing the right fabrics is crucial. Soft, breathable materials help reduce itchiness. Opt for cotton or bamboo fabrics. They allow air circulation and keep skin cool.

Avoid tight-fitting clothes. They can irritate the skin and trap moisture. Instead, choose loose-fitting styles. Here are some tips for better clothing choices:

  • Wear light layers in hot weather.
  • Choose natural fibers over synthetic ones.
  • Wash new clothes before wearing to remove chemicals.

Be mindful of laundry detergents too. Use gentle, hypoallergenic options. This can prevent skin irritation from harsh chemicals. Always check labels for skin-friendly products.
